While numerous products can be used for nameplates, plastic remains a preferred choice because of its adaptability and longevity. Various kinds of plastics, such as acrylic, polycarbonate, and PVC, deal distinct benefits for nameplate applications. Acrylic is understood for its clearness and resistance to UV light, making it excellent for outdoor usage. Polycarbonate, on the other hand, is impact-resistant and remarkably strong, ideal for high-traffic locations. PVC, being light-weight and economical, is often picked for indoor nameplates.These products can be conveniently molded, cut, and printed upon, permitting intricate styles and personalization. The ability to generate vibrant shades and finishes boosts the visual appeal of plastic nameplates. Furthermore, numerous plastics can endure rough ecological problems, ensuring long life. Because of this, the choice of plastic products plays a crucial role in the general capability and aesthetic influence of nameplates, making them a preferred selection across numerous markets.

Precision Cutting Strategies



While selecting the proper material prepares, accuracy reducing strategies play a necessary role in forming the plastic nameplates right into their final kinds. Numerous methods, including laser cutting, CNC milling, and pass away cutting, are employed to attain precision and uniformity. Laser reducing makes use of concentrated light to produce intricate designs and tidy sides, ideal for complicated patterns. CNC milling uses convenience by removing excess material with accuracy, suiting numerous densities and shapes. Pass away cutting, on the various other hand, permits mass manufacturing of uniform items, enhancing performance. Each strategy is chosen based upon the layout requirements and the wanted coating, making certain that the end product fulfills top quality criteria and customer expectations while preserving toughness and aesthetic appeal.


Printing Methods for Customization





Exactly how can makers accomplish lively and specific designs on plastic nameplates? The solution hinges on various printing strategies tailored for customization. Digital printing has actually acquired popularity because of its capacity to create high-resolution photos and intricate styles directly onto plastic surface areas. This method enables fast turnaround times and marginal configuration costs, making it excellent for short runs and personalized orders.Screen printing stays one more extensively used technique, specifically for larger quantities. It involves creating a stencil and applying layers of ink, resulting in rich shades and this toughness. UV printing, which makes use of ultraviolet light to cure the ink, is likewise reliable, providing outstanding adhesion and resistance to fading.Additionally, pad printing offers convenience for irregularly designed nameplates, permitting detailed designs on challenging surfaces. These printing techniques make it possible for manufacturers to fulfill varied customer requires while making certain quality and long life in their plastic nameplate items.

Quality Assurance Measures in Production



Assuring the greatest requirements of quality assurance throughout the manufacturing of plastic nameplates is necessary for keeping product stability and client satisfaction. Manufacturers carry out rigorous evaluation methods at numerous stages of the production procedure. Initially, raw materials undergo complete screening to validate they fulfill specs for longevity and shade consistency. Throughout the molding stage, automated systems check criteria such as temperature and pressure to prevent defects.In enhancement, aesthetic inspections are performed to determine any surface area flaws or imbalances. Once the nameplates are created, they go through functional tests, consisting of bond tests for published elements and stress examinations for durability. Quality assurance teams often utilize statistical sampling methods to examine sets, making certain that any discrepancies from standards are without delay addressed. This in-depth approach not just improves item quality however also cultivates count on with clients, attesting the producer's commitment to quality in every nameplate produced.
